The U.S. Postal Service announced on Thursday it's moving forward with a $2.1 billion cost-savings plan to consolidate postal plants over the next two years, with consolidations starting in July.

U.S. Secretary of Education Arne Duncan today announced that Louisiana will receive $10.1 million to turn around its persistently lowest-achieving schools through the Education Department's School Improvement Grants (SIG) program.

Savor that glass of chardonnay and appreciate the price tag while you're at it.
Thanks to a looming grape shortage and higher fuel prices, experts predict prices will rise on domestic wine from the West Coast.
